"Rigadin est jaloux" is a 1915 comedy featuring the character Rigadin, played by Charles Prince. This early silent film showcases themes of jealousy and human emotion through comedic situations.
This film is part of the silent comedy landscape that collectors often overlook, given its relatively obscure status and the lack of a known director. There aren’t many prints circulating, which adds to its intrigue and scarcity. The interest among collectors is growing, especially for those focused on early 20th-century cinema, as it's a great example of the genre's evolution and an interesting look at themes of jealousy through physical comedy.

"Rigadin est jaloux" is a comedy film.
The film was produced by Pathé Frères.
The top cast includes Charles Prince and Fernand Rivers.
The film was released in 1915.
